Sources of Streaming Servers
Commercial
- Adobe - Flash Media Server 2 (Flash)
- Apple - Quicktime Streaming Server (Quicktime, MP3, and MPEG4)
- Real Networks - Helix Server (All formats)
- Microsoft - Windows 2003 Media Services (WMV)
Free (Open Source)
- Apple - Darwin Streaming Server (Quicktime, MP3, and MPEG4)
- Real Networks - Helix DNA server (Real Media and MP3)
- OSFlash - Red5 Open Source Flash Server (Flash and MP3)
